Industry-Specific Drivers Electronics Industry Expansion: The proliferation of 5G infrastructure, IoT devices, and consumer electronics fuels demand for miniaturized, high-performance PCBs requiring ED copper foil. Electric Vehicle (EV) Market Growth: The surge in EV adoption in South Korea, with companies like Hyundai and Kia leading, significantly boosts demand for LIBs, which rely heavily on copper foil as an anode current collector. Advanced Manufacturing Technologies: Adoption of high-precision, ultra-thin copper foil (as thin as 5μm) enhances performance in high-frequency applications, driving innovation and market expansion. Technological Advancements Process Innovation: Improvements in electro-deposition techniques, such as pulse electro-deposition, enable higher purity, uniformity, and thinner foils, reducing costs and enhancing performance. Material Quality and Standards: Enhanced control over impurity levels and surface finish meets stringent industry standards, expanding application scope. Automation and Digitalization: Industry 4.0 integration in manufacturing processes improves efficiency, yields, and traceability, reducing operational costs. Market Ecosystem and Demand-Supply Framework Key Product Categories Standard ED Copper Foil: Used in general PCB applications, with thicknesses ranging from 9μm to 35μm. High-Performance ED Copper Foil: Ultra-thin (<5μm), high-purity foils for high-frequency, high-density applications. Specialty Copper Foil: Customized formulations for LIBs, flexible electronics, and other niche markets. Value Chain and Revenue Models Raw Material Sourcing: Copper ore is refined into electrolytic copper cathodes, which serve as the primary raw material for electro-deposition processes. The electrolyte solutions and additives are sourced from chemical suppliers. Manufacturing: Electro-deposition facilities utilize energy-intensive processes, with capital investments in precision electroforming equipment, cleanroom environments, and automation systems. Cost structures are heavily influenced by energy prices, raw material costs, and technological upgrades. Distribution: Copper foil products are distributed via regional distributors, direct sales to OEMs, or through strategic partnerships with electronics and battery manufacturers. End-User Delivery & Lifecycle Services: Post-sale services include quality assurance, technical support, and recycling programs for end-of-life foils, aligning with sustainability initiatives. Revenue models are predominantly based on unit sales, with premium pricing for high-performance and specialty foils. Value-added services such as customization, testing, and certification contribute additional revenue streams.
